About The Soulard School

The Soulard School is a Saint Louis, Missouri school district serving 1 schools. The district educates 137 students with a student-teacher ratio of 8.6:1. The district invests $13,141 per student annually.

With an average rating of 8.9/10, The Soulard School is among the strongest-performing districts in the state.

The highest-rated school in the district is The Soulard School, which has a composite score of 8.9/10.

In standardized testing, The Soulard School students show an average math proficiency of 27.8% and ELA proficiency of 52.5%.

The district includes 1 elementary school .

How does MySchoolScout rate schools?

MySchoolScout ratings blend student growth, poverty-adjusted academic performance, and learning environment — plus college readiness for high schools. Weights vary by school level, and equity data is shown for context without being factored into the score. Learn more about our rating system on our methodology page.
